WebMar 29, 2024 · Table-specific facet configuration. EF Core offers a lot of flexibility when it comes to mapping entity types to tables in a database. This becomes even more useful when you need to use a database that wasn't created by EF. The below techniques are described in terms of tables, but the same result can be achieved when mapping to … WebApr 5, 2024 · Click Create a new project. 4. Next, select ASP.NET Core Web Application. 5. Click Next. 6. Specify the project name and location – where it should be stored in your system. 7. Optionally, click the Place solution and project in the same directory checkbox.
sql - How do we implement an IS-A Relationship? - Stack Overflow ...
WebJPA provides solutions to map inheritance to database tables but by default JPA doesn’t care about inheritance and will not map any fields from a superclass to the database. You always have to define how inheritance should be handled. JPA distincts two scenarios: Scenario 1: Mapped Superclass. WebNov 23, 2024 · Class Table Inheritance. Class Table inheritance resembles Classes in OOP and takes the best of both worlds. The parent entity would have its own table and any child entity would have a 1-1 relationship with the parent. The ID of the child entity would serve as a foreign key in the parent entity. Example Entity Relationship Diagram: SQL. open browser from terminal
Mapping Class Inheritance Hierarchies — SQLAlchemy 1.4 …
WebApr 15, 2024 · The database combines object-oriented programming concepts with relational database principles. Objects are the basic building block and an instance of a class, where the type is either built-in or user-defined. Classes provide a schema or blueprint for objects, defining the behavior. Methods determine the behavior of a class. WebMar 18, 2024 · The single table inheritance is the default JPA strategy, funneling a whole inheritance Domain Model hierarchy into a single database table. To employ this strategy, the Topic entity class must be mapped with one of the following annotations: @Inheritance (being the default inheritance model, it is not mandatory to supply the strategy when ... WebJan 3, 2024 · In joined table inheritance, each class along a hierarchy of classes is represented by a distinct table. Querying for a particular subclass in the hierarchy will render as a SQL JOIN along all tables in its inheritance path. If the queried class is the base class, the default behavior is to include only the base table in a SELECT statement. iowa lots and land